LABVIEW串口通信中要将输入的十进制转换成十六进制发送给下位机怎么做?

LABVIEW串口通信中要将输入的十进制转换成十六进制发送给下位机怎么做?LABVIEW做成的输入框,我输入的是300这个数,点击发送后,下位机要收到这样的十六进制数据:... LABVIEW串口通信中要将输入的十进制转换成十六进制发送给下位机怎么做?LABVIEW做成的输入框,我输入的是300这个数,点击发送后,下位机要收到这样的十六进制数据:0A 0D 01 2C 55 AA ,其中0A 0D为帧头,55 AA为帧尾。应该怎么做呢?请高手指点,尽量详细点,本人对LABVIEW不是很熟。谢谢! 展开
 我来答
郭某人来此
推荐于2017-10-13 · TA获得超过1646个赞
知道答主
回答量:952
采纳率:100%
帮助的人:90.4万
展开全部
先用“字符串至字节数组转换”转换为U8类型的数据,然后再用“数值至十六进制字符串转换”,应该就可以的,你试试。
“字符串至字节数组转换”位置:编程——字符串——字符串/数组/路径转换——字符串至字节数组转换;
“数值至十六进制字符串转换”位置:编程——字符串——字符串/数值转换——数值至十六进制字符串转换。
happyarrow
推荐于2017-09-20 · TA获得超过583个赞
知道小有建树答主
回答量:570
采纳率:66%
帮助的人:713万
展开全部

  见附件。

   你用连接字符串就OK了。

   十进制 - 十六进制,用强制转化。

   程序给你做了一个例子。自己好好看看。

本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
牟寰蔺醉香
2020-02-08 · TA获得超过1365个赞
知道小有建树答主
回答量:1854
采纳率:100%
帮助的人:8.7万
展开全部
先用程序将数据写入串口,然后用上面的labview程序即可读取串口里面的数据,之后可进行相应处理
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式